Nebraska voters approved sports betting in 2020, limited to in-person wagering at licensed racetracks. The first sportsbooks opened in 2022. Online betting remains illegal. The Nebraska Racing and Gaming Commission oversees the industry. Bettors can wager on professional and college sports, with some restrictions on in-state college teams.

North Dakota has not legalized commercial sports betting. Efforts to pass legislation have been unsuccessful. Currently, only tribal casinos offer limited sports betting options under federal law. The state allows charitable gaming and a lottery, but broader sports wagering remains illegal.

Idaho remains firmly opposed to sports betting, with no legal options available. The Gem State's constitution explicitly prohibits gambling, presenting a significant hurdle to legalization. Despite neighboring states embracing sports wagering, Idaho shows little interest in following suit. The state's conservative stance and tribal gaming interests contribute to the status quo, leaving sports bettors with no legal avenues within Idaho's borders.

Minnesota has not yet legalized sports betting. Efforts to pass legislation have been ongoing, with various bills introduced in recent years. Debates continue over issues such as tribal gaming rights and revenue allocation. As of now, Minnesotans cannot legally place sports wagers within state borders.

As of 2024, Alaska remains one of the few U.S. states without legal sports betting. The state's conservative gambling stance extends to sports wagering, with no current legislation in sight. Alaska's vast wilderness and scattered population present unique challenges for potential sportsbook operations. Residents interested in betting often turn to online offshore options, despite legal risks.
